Definition and Purpose of Carburetor Cleaner
Carburetor cleaner is a specially designed chemical solution used to clean the internal and external parts of a carburetor. It dissolves dirt, sludge, varnish, gum, and carbon deposits that accumulate during engine operation. These substances can obstruct fuel flow or cause misfiring and stalling. By applying carburetor cleaner, either by spraying or soaking, users can restore the performance of the carburetor without dismantling the entire engine.
This cleaner is commonly used in routine maintenance for older vehicles and machinery that use carbureted engines. Although fuel injection systems have become standard in most modern vehicles, carburetors are still widely used in motorcycles, generators, boats, and small-engine equipment.
Types of Carburetor Cleaner
There are different types of carburetor cleaners, each suited for various cleaning needs and application methods. Choosing the right type depends on how dirty the carburetor is and whether you plan to clean it while it’s installed or removed.
Spray Carburetor Cleaner
This is the most common type, packaged in aerosol cans with a narrow straw for precision. It is ideal for quick cleaning and spot treatment without removing the carburetor. Spray carburetor cleaners are great for dissolving grime and flushing out residue from jets, linkages, and ports.
Soak Carburetor Cleaner
This version comes in a larger container and is intended for soaking parts. You remove the carburetor, disassemble it, and place components into the cleaner to soak for several hours. It is effective for thorough cleaning and restoration of heavily gummed-up parts.
Foam or Gel Cleaners
Some cleaners come in foam or gel form, allowing them to cling to vertical surfaces and dissolve deposits over time. These can be useful for cleaning carburetors with complex structures or deep crevices.
Main Ingredients Found in Carburetor Cleaner
The composition of carburetor cleaners varies by brand, but they typically contain strong solvents capable of cutting through stubborn buildup. These ingredients may include:
- Acetone: A fast-evaporating solvent that breaks down grease and varnish quickly.
- Toluene and Xylene: Powerful aromatic hydrocarbons effective in dissolving fuel residues.
- Methyl Ethyl Ketone (MEK): Used for stripping old coatings and removing stubborn contaminants.
- Alcohols: Aid in water displacement and fuel system moisture removal.
- Carbon dioxide or propane/butane: Used as propellants in aerosol cans.
Due to their strong chemical makeup, carburetor cleaners should be used with care in well-ventilated areas, and users should wear protective gloves and goggles to avoid skin and eye irritation.
When to Use Carburetor Cleaner
There are several signs that may indicate it’s time to use carburetor cleaner on your engine. Cleaning the carburetor regularly can prevent major issues and improve overall performance. Here are common symptoms of a dirty carburetor:
- Engine is hard to start or won’t start at all
- Rough idling or stalling
- Poor fuel economy
- Black smoke from exhaust
- Weak engine performance or lack of acceleration
- Inconsistent RPMs or backfiring
Routine cleaning is especially important in seasonal equipment like lawnmowers or snowblowers that sit unused for months. Fuel can evaporate and leave behind deposits that clog jets and passages in the carburetor.
How to Use Carburetor Cleaner Effectively
The method of using carburetor cleaner depends on whether you’re performing a basic maintenance spray or a full disassembly and soak. Here are the general steps for both approaches:
Cleaning Without Removal (Spray Method)
- Ensure the engine is off and cool before starting.
- Remove the air filter to access the carburetor.
- Spray carburetor cleaner directly into the air intake and throttle body.
- Spray around exterior linkages and moving parts to remove grime.
- Let the cleaner sit briefly, then start the engine to allow the cleaner to burn off.
Cleaning After Removal (Soak Method)
- Remove the carburetor from the engine.
- Disassemble the carburetor carefully, noting the placement of all parts.
- Place components in a container filled with soak-type carburetor cleaner.
- Let parts soak for several hours or overnight.
- Rinse components with water or cleaner and dry completely before reassembly.
- Reinstall the carburetor and test the engine.

Carburetor Cleaner vs. Fuel Additives
While both carburetor cleaners and fuel additives aim to maintain engine cleanliness, they serve different purposes. Carburetor cleaner is applied directly to the carburetor or its parts, offering targeted and intensive cleaning. Fuel additives, on the other hand, are poured into the fuel tank and work throughout the entire fuel system.
Fuel additives can help reduce carbon buildup over time, but they are not as effective for removing heavy deposits from a dirty carburetor. For engines that are already experiencing performance issues, a direct application of carburetor cleaner is the more effective solution.
Safety Tips for Using Carburetor Cleaner
Due to the strong solvents used in carburetor cleaners, it’s important to follow proper safety procedures:
- Always work in a well-ventilated area to avoid inhaling fumes.
- Wear gloves and safety glasses to protect your skin and eyes.
- Keep the cleaner away from open flames or sparks it is highly flammable.
- Store containers in a cool, dry place away from direct sunlight.
- Dispose of used cleaner and rags properly according to local regulations.
